Yishen Huashi Granules Ameliorated the Development of Diabetic Nephropathy by Reducing the Damage of Glomerular Filtration Barrier

Abstract: Background: Diabetic nephropathy (DN) is one of the most common complications of diabetes and the primary cause of end-stage renal disease. At present, renin–angiotensin–aldosterone system (RAAS) blockers have been applied as first-class drugs to restrain development of DN; however, its long-term effect is limited. Recent evidence has shown definite effects of Chinese medicine on DN.
